The Frozen Pipe Water Removal Process: What to Expect
When you call our team for frozen pipe water removal, you can rest assured that our process is designed to reduce disruption to your daily life. We understand that water damage can be stressful, but our goal is to make this process as smooth as possible. Here’s a step-by-step guide to what you can expect from our team:
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your home. This includes identifying the source of the leak, assessing the extent of the damage, and determining the best course of action to reduce further damage. We’ll also provide you with a detailed estimate of the costs involved and answer any questions you may have. Don’t worry about hidden fees, our pricing is transparent and upfront.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
Using state-of-the-art equipment, our team will carefully extract the water from your home and begin the drying process. This involves using industrial-grade dehumidifiers, air movers, and other specialized equipment to speed up the drying process and prevent secondary damage. We’ll work closely with you to ensure that your space is safe and comfortable throughout the process.
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ing
With the area safe and dry, our team will begin the cleaning and sanitizing process. This includes removing any remaining water, cleaning and disinfecting all surfaces, and removing any debris or standing water. We’ll also use specialized equipment to dry out any carpets, upholstery, or other materials that may have been affected by the water damage.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
Once the area is clean and dry, our team will begin the repair and reconstruction process. This may involve replacing damaged walls, floors, or ceilings, or repairing any structural damage caused by the water damage. We’ll work closely with you to ensure that the repairs are done to the highest standards and that your home is restored to its original condition.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Warranty

Frozen Pipe Water Removal Cost in Warm Springs, ID
The cost of frozen pipe water removal in Warm Springs, ID, will depend on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. Our prices are competitive and transparent, and we’ll provide you with a detailed estimate of the costs involved after our initial assessment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Removal Services |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, drying time |
| Repair and Re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Complexity of repairs, materials needed, labor costs |
| Final Inspection and Warranty | $200 – $1,000 | Scope of work, labor costs, equipment needed |
